About These cranberrys are floating on the water surface of the bog they were grown in. .. When they are ready to harvest.. the bogs are flooded. A special machine is then used to separate the berry from it's vine .. and they float to the surface to be harvested. As you will see...it is a very ingenious method ... eliminating tedious hand picking.
